  • Zephyr >= 4.0.0
  • Zephyr and Xray should be both installed
  • project where migration is being done must have Xray issue types (at least the Tests, Test Executions and Test Plans)
    • you may use the "Add Xray Issue Types" action shortcut available in the project settings page
  • requirement issue types used in Zephyr must be configured in Xray
  • defects issue types used in Zephyr  must be configured in Xray
  • create similar Test Statuses and Test Step Statuses in Xray; this is not mandatory but may ease the process, which will always ask you to make the mapping between Zephyr statuses and Xray counterparts
  • make sure Zephyr is using different issue links between Test<=>Defect and Test<=>Requirement, by going into Zephyr's configuration settings
  • We strongly recommend you to make a Backup of your Jira instance before doing the importation.

titlePlease note

The current process performs an inline migration, i.e. Tests and data is migrated to Xray and the original entities are "lost".

Thus, we recommend to backup your JIRA instance before performing the migration.

Also, as the amount of data to migrate may be considerable large, we advise you to perform this on non-working hours. Please also make sure that users are not changing data on the project while the migration is being done.
